Conditions

Preterm infant. Child Development. Neonatal Intensive Care Units

Interventions

45 premature infants will participate in the study, which will be equally subdivided into three groups: 1) conventional intervention group
2) family-centered intervention group

Eligibility

Age
1 Weeks to 3 Weeks

Inclusion criteria

Inclusion criteria: Infants born preterm (IG below 37 weeks) who are admitted to the neonatal intensive care unit after birth, without congenital orthopedic or central nervous system malformations, and whose parents or guardians sign the Inform Consent forms. The babies should be evaluated after hospital discharge; not exceeding 3 weeks corrected age or 43 weeks postconceptional age

Exclusion criteria

Exclusion criteria: Infants who were born term or post-term (IG above 38 weeks) or preterm infants who were not hospitalized in the Neonatal Intensive Care Unit after birth with congenital orthopedic or central nervous system malformations will be considered as exclusion criteria for the study. whose parents or guardians do not sign the Informed Consent Form

Design outcomes

Primary

MeasureTime frame
As a primary outcome, the motor performance of the babies participants is expected to increase after the intervention period through the Test of Infant Motor Performance (TIMP) method and the Bayley Scales of Infant and Toddler Development-III (BSITD- III). It is expected to find an increase in the percentile and z-score of these scales, reaching values close to the expected normality for age.

Secondary

MeasureTime frame
As a secondary outcome, it is expected to find an increase in participants' cognitive performance assessed using the BSITD-III cognitive scale, and also to improve the motor and cognitive stimulation received in the family environment assessed by the AHEMD-IS instrument.
